About KFDA:
KFDA-TV NewsChannel 10 is the #1 rated television station and CBS affiliate in Amarillo, Texas. We serve an audience of 250,000 people across more than 30 counties in the Texas Panhandle, as well as parts of Oklahoma and New Mexico. We offer live news and other programming on three analog channels and are always expanding our digital reach with dotcom, mobile apps, and social media.
Job Summary/Description:
The Digital Content Producers manage all of our digital platforms, including our website, news app, weather app, OTT apps, and social media platforms. Digital Content Producers fill each platform with local, regional, and trending news. Ideal candidates are detail-oriented, organized, able to work independently, and can complete multiple tasks while meeting several deadlines. Candidates should be able to write in AP-style and copy-edit other newsroom employees' stories. Digital Content Producers have the daily responsibility of maintaining NewsChannel 10's standards for journalism and storytelling in their work, as well as monitoring NewsChannel 10 talent's social media pages to ensure they follow these standards as well.
